Transaction 3ff68c69e5ef0f2d80c68056e3d18b366687239d24a98046943a8ff6dedd1f4c

1 Input
2 Outputs
  • 3ff68c69e5ef0f2d80c68056e3d18b366687239d24a98046943a8ff6dedd1f4c:0
  • value  17753159
    address  377wZeLoELi2n5jyQV4G8QUqukDkhPMPQE
  • 3ff68c69e5ef0f2d80c68056e3d18b366687239d24a98046943a8ff6dedd1f4c:1
  • value  285275
    address  1JfbBYGzg61K9h23WAU64SsKFRaSDfdmsM